[mel.on] n, often attrib [ME, fr. MF, fr. LL melon-, melo, short for L melopepon-, melopepo, fr. Gk melopepon, fr. melon apple + pepon, an edible gourd--more at pumpkin] (14c) 1: any of various gourds (as a muskmelon or watermelon) usu. eaten raw as fruits
2: something rounded like a melon: as a: the rounded organ in the front of the head of some cetaceans b pl, slang: large breasts 3 a: a surplus of profits available for distribution to stockholders b: a financial windfall
